package test
import (
"fmt"
"reflect"
"github.com/onsi/ginkgo"
)
// WithVar sets the given var to the src value and returns a function to revert to the original state.
// The type of `dst` has to be a settable pointer.
// The value of `src` has to be assignable to the type of `dst`.
//
// Example usage:
// ```
// v := "foo"
// defer WithVar(&v, "bar")()
// ```
func WithVar(dst interface{}, src interface{}) func() {
dstValue := reflect.ValueOf(dst)
if dstValue.Type().Kind() != reflect.Ptr {
ginkgo.Fail(fmt.Sprintf("destination value %T is not a pointer", dst))
}
if dstValue.CanSet() {
ginkgo.Fail(fmt.Sprintf("value %T cannot be set", dst))
}
srcValue := reflect.ValueOf(src)
if srcValue.Type().AssignableTo(dstValue.Type()) {
ginkgo.Fail(fmt.Sprintf("cannot write %T into %T", src, dst))
}
tmp := dstValue.Elem().Interface()
dstValue.Elem().Set(srcValue)
return func() {
dstValue.Elem().Set(reflect.ValueOf(tmp))
}
}
